Evergold Corp. is a new company assembled by a team with a record of recent success in British Columbia, combining 4 100%-owned properties in prime geological real estate from one of BC’s best-known geologists, C.J. Greig. The Company’s flagship property assets are Snoball, 3,545 hectares located in the heart of British Columbia’s famed Golden Triangle and the 5,099 hectare Golden Lion property, located to the east of Snoball in similar Stikine terrane rocks.
